Домашняя страница Undo Do New Save Карта сайта Обратная связь Поиск по форуму
МИР MS EXCEL - Гость.xls

Вход

Регистрация

Напомнить пароль

 

= Мир MS Excel/Применение формулы в столбце если в другом столбце есть итог - Мир MS Excel

Старая форма входа
  • Страница 1 из 1
  • 1
Модератор форума: китин, _Boroda_  
Мир MS Excel » Вопросы и решения » Вопросы по VBA » Применение формулы в столбце если в другом столбце есть итог (Макросы/Sub)
Применение формулы в столбце если в другом столбце есть итог
Заяц6628 Дата: Понедельник, 27.12.2021, 12:52 | Сообщение № 1
Группа: Пользователи
Ранг: Новичок
Сообщений: 24
Репутация: 0 ±
Замечаний: 0% ±

Добрый день!
Помогите разобраться, что написано не так в коде, мне нужно чтобы если в первой колонке есть слово итог, ко второй колонке применялась формула 1+1, файл приложила
,
К сообщению приложен файл: 6281217.xlsm (16.6 Kb)
 
Ответить
СообщениеДобрый день!
Помогите разобраться, что написано не так в коде, мне нужно чтобы если в первой колонке есть слово итог, ко второй колонке применялась формула 1+1, файл приложила
,

Автор - Заяц6628
Дата добавления - 27.12.2021 в 12:52
китин Дата: Понедельник, 27.12.2021, 13:00 | Сообщение № 2
Группа: Модераторы
Ранг: Экселист
Сообщений: 7014
Репутация: 1073 ±
Замечаний: 0% ±

Excel 2007;2010;2016
так?
[vba]
Код
Sub Макрос1()
  Dim lLastRow As Long
    lLastRow = Cells(Rows.Count, 1).End(xlUp).Row
lLastRow = Cells(Rows.Count, 1).End(xlUp).Row
For i = 2 To lLastRow
   Set TT_ = Cells(i, 1).Find("*Итог")
      If Not TT_ Is Nothing Then
        Cells(i, 2).FormulaR1C1 = "=1+1"
      End If
Next i
End Sub
[/vba]
К сообщению приложен файл: 5425109.xlsm (12.9 Kb)


Не судите очень строго:я пытаюсь научиться
ЯД 41001877306852
 
Ответить
Сообщениетак?
[vba]
Код
Sub Макрос1()
  Dim lLastRow As Long
    lLastRow = Cells(Rows.Count, 1).End(xlUp).Row
lLastRow = Cells(Rows.Count, 1).End(xlUp).Row
For i = 2 To lLastRow
   Set TT_ = Cells(i, 1).Find("*Итог")
      If Not TT_ Is Nothing Then
        Cells(i, 2).FormulaR1C1 = "=1+1"
      End If
Next i
End Sub
[/vba]

Автор - китин
Дата добавления - 27.12.2021 в 13:00
Заяц6628 Дата: Понедельник, 27.12.2021, 13:04 | Сообщение № 3
Группа: Пользователи
Ранг: Новичок
Сообщений: 24
Репутация: 0 ±
Замечаний: 0% ±

Спасибо! Теперь все понятно! Все работает! Спаситель!)))
 
Ответить
СообщениеСпасибо! Теперь все понятно! Все работает! Спаситель!)))

Автор - Заяц6628
Дата добавления - 27.12.2021 в 13:04
Мир MS Excel » Вопросы и решения » Вопросы по VBA » Применение формулы в столбце если в другом столбце есть итог (Макросы/Sub)
  • Страница 1 из 1
  • 1
Поиск:

Яндекс.Метрика Яндекс цитирования
© 2010-2024 · Дизайн: MichaelCH · Хостинг от uCoz · При использовании материалов сайта, ссылка на www.excelworld.ru обязательна!